#wcj_product_addons{color:#fff}.woocommerce div.product.elementor form.cart:not(.grouped_form):not(.variations_form){display:-webkit-box;display:-ms-flexbox;display:inline!important;-ms-flex-wrap:nowrap;flex-wrap:nowrap}select#wcj_product_per_product_addons_1{margin-bottom:30px}@media (min-width:1024px){.header_button .elementor-item{display:none}}a.elementor-item{line-height:13px!important;color:#fff}@media (max-width:767px){html body{scroll-snap-type:none}}form.dynamicsForm table{margin-bottom:0!important;max-width:100%}form.dynamicsForm table td,form.dynamicsForm table th{padding:0!important;border:none!important}#elementor-menu-cart__toggle_button{background-color:transparent}.woocommerce-notices-wrapper{display:none;position:absolute;top:calc(100px + 1em);left:1em;max-width:calc(100% - 2em);z-index:1000}.woocommerce-notices-wrapper .woocommerce-message{display:flex;flex-direction:column;align-items:flex-start;gap:.75em}.woocommerce-notices-wrapper .woocommerce-message .button{float:none}.woocommerce-notices-wrapper .woocommerce-message::after{content:none}@media (max-width:767px){.elementor-menu-cart__container{position:fixed!important;top:75px!important;right:0!important;left:auto!important;max-width:100%}}body:not(:has(main .elementor)){.elementor-location-header{background-color:#061127}#main,[data-elementor-type="wp-page"]{margin-top:100px}#main{padding-top:20px}}body.woocommerce-checkout .woocommerce-NoticeGroup{margin-bottom:16px}body.single-product .product.product-type-variable{&:not(:has(.single_variation_wrap .woocommerce-variation[style="display: none;"])){.elementor-widget-woocommerce-product-price{display:none}form.variations_form{padding-top:64px}}.elementor-widget-woocommerce-product-add-to-cart{color:#FFF}form.variations_form{position:relative;.variations{tbody,tr{display:flex;flex-direction:column;align-items:flex-start;justify-content:flex-start;th,td,tr{background-color:transparent}}.label{padding:0 0 16px;label{font-weight:400;color:#FFF}}.value{width:100%;color:#FFF;padding:0;margin-bottom:24px;position:relative;&:has(select):before{content:"";position:absolute;top:11px;right:12px;width:12px;height:12px;display:block;border-bottom:solid 1px #FFF;border-right:solid 1px #FFF;rotate:0.125turn;pointer-events:none}select{color:#FFF;padding:8px 32px 8px 8px;background-image:none;background-color:transparent;margin:0;option{color:#000}}}.reset_variations{display:none!important}}.single_variation_wrap .woocommerce-variation{.woocommerce-variation-price{position:absolute;top:6px;left:0;max-width:100%;span.price{color:#FFF;font-size:24px}}}}}